He wasn't drinking because he loved alcohol. He was drinking because he didn't think people would like the real him.

In Episode 14 of Beyond the Gray, Kari welcomes Billy Lahr, host of the Mindful Midlife Crisis podcast, joining live from Seoul, South Korea. Billy shares his full story: growing up in small-town Minnesota where the bar was the Sunday restaurant, building a drinking identity in college, showing up hungover to teach ninth graders, and the moment anxiety, depression, and suicidal ideation forced him to take a hard look at what alcohol was actually doing.

What followed was years of "sober school years," traveling the world alcohol-free, one bad date that became his zero day, and now at 1,000 days of sobriety. This conversation is raw, funny, and deeply relatable.

What is Beyond the Gray?

You’ve built something solid. A business. A reputation. A life that looks the part.
But somewhere along the way, something started feeling off.

Not broken. Not a crisis. Just… not right.

Maybe the drinking has become more of a habit than you'd like to admit.
Maybe the marriage is stable but not exactly alive.
Maybe you're still driven, but the fire feels different.

You're functioning at a high level — and wondering why that still isn't enough.

Beyond the Gray explores the gray areas of life that successful people rarely talk about — including gray area drinking, midlife identity shifts, relationships, faith, health, and purpose.

Host Kari Schwear, founder of GrayTonic, helps business owners, leaders, and high-achievers understand what’s driving their habits, reconnect with what actually matters, and lead their lives with the same intention they bring to their work.

This isn’t a sobriety podcast.
And there are no labels here.

Just clarity, honesty, and conversations most people are too busy performing to have.

While many of Kari’s clients are men over 50 navigating these transitions, the ideas explored here resonate with anyone ready to move beyond the gray.
